This is the first bail application filed under Section 439 of the Code of Criminal Procedure for grant of regular bail to the applicant who has been arrested in connection with Crime No.189/2017 registered at Police Station- Seetapur, District Surguja (C.G.) for the offence punishable under Sections 376 of I.P.C. and Section 3(2)(5) of S.C. S.T. (Prevention of Atrocities) Act, 1989. 2.
Case of the prosecution, in brief, is that a report was made by the victim on 28.09.2017 that on 02.09.2017 while she was going to village named Nakna and was with her children, the applicant allured to give lift to the village, however, on their way, she was forcefully subjected to rape.
3.
Learned counsel for the applicant submits that the incident was of 02.09.2017 but report is grossly delayed and the incident is also not supported by the medical evidence as false allegations have been attributed, therefore, the applicant may be released on bail. 4.
Per contra, learned State counsel opposes the prayer for grant of bail.
5.
Perused the statement of the prosecutrix wherein positive allegations have been made. Considering the same, I am not inclined to release the applicant on bail.
6.
Accordingly, the bail application filed under Section 439 of Cr.P.C. is dismissed.
